In this section, we will discuss syllabus for RRB NTPC exam subject-wise. Candidates can visit the official website to download the RRB NTPC Syllabus PDF.
The subjects covered in the syllabus are as follows:
The topics in each section of RRB NTPC CBT – 1 i.e. Prelims and RRB NTPC CBT – 2 i.e. Mains Syllabus are the same. They are given in the tables below:
RRB NTPC 2020 Syllabus for Mathematics |
|
Number Systems |
Time and Work |
Decimals |
Time and Distance |
Fractions |
Simple and Compound Interest |
LCM and HCF |
Profit and Loss |
Ratio and Proportions |
Elementary Algebra |
Percentage |
Geometry and Trigonometry |
Mensuration |
Elementary Statistics |
The following table highlights the General Intelligence and Reasoning in RRB NTPC CBT – 1 i.e. Prelims and RRB NTPC CBT – 2 i.e. Mains Syllabus :
RRB NTPC 2020 Syllabus for Reasoning |
|
Analogies |
Venn Diagrams |
Completion of Number and Alphabetical Series, |
Puzzle |
Coding and Decoding |
Data Sufficiency |
Mathematical Operations |
Seating Arrangements |
Similarities and Differences |
Statement – Conclusion |
Relationships |
Statement – Courses of Action |
Analytical Reasoning |
Decision Making |
Syllogism |
Maps |
Jumbling |
Interpretation of Graphs |
The following table highlights the syllabus for General Awareness in RRB NTPC CBT – 1 i.e. Prelims and RRB NTPC CBT – 2 i.e. Mains:
RRB NTPC 2020 Syllabus for General Awareness |
|
National and International Current Events |
Common Abbreviations |
Games and Sports |
Transport Systems in India |
Art and Culture of India |
Indian Economy |
Indian Literature |
Famous Personalities of India and World |
Monuments and Places of India |
Flagship Government Programs |
General and Life Science (Up to 10th Std) |
Flora and Fauna of India |
History of India and Freedom Struggle |
Important Government and Public Sector Organizations of India |
Physical, Social and Economic Geography of India and World |
General Scientific and Technological Developments of India |
Indian Polity and Governance |
Environmental Issues Concerning India and World at large |
UN and Other Important World Organisations |
Basics of Computers |
